Output fbbb07e4aaceadc00f15a9f43e18d754fa628f05008f98de144067a6fec0ea8c:0

value
528137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 882586d900f522b91e6e116a349e5abccb4d7690 OP_EQUAL
address
3E6tn36Pm8rEkvAe1pgfiVN7ThjzDfvx9y
transaction
fbbb07e4aaceadc00f15a9f43e18d754fa628f05008f98de144067a6fec0ea8c
spent
true